A great deal of marketing in both traditional and new media is used to encourage caregivers to view technologically driven toys as important for growth. Adaptations of toys to accommodate a motor, visible, or different disability could be necessary for children with particular needs. This could be completed by combining easy accessibility with multisensory feedback,35 similar to light and sound when a toy is powered on. As with youngsters who are typically developing, youngsters with special needs maximally benefit from play with toys within the context of caregiver interplay. The mean day by day lively bodily exercise opportunity was 48 min, and a median of 33 min of it was spent outdoor. Although the day by day recommended bodily activity alternative is 3 h, this price decided within the research was very inadequate for kids. For this cause, preschool children ought to be encouraged to do actions that embrace more bodily activity and must be outdoor. It has been noticed that youngsters are more lively and play more when they’re outdoor. Therefore, the setting in childcare centers and daycare centers ought to enable extra physical activity.
